The Science of Dew: Why and When Does It Form?

Dew appears because air and temperature do not stay constant after sunset. During the day, warm air holds moisture easily. As evening arrives, ground temperature drops faster than the air above it. When that drop reaches a critical point, moisture in the air has nowhere to stay and settles onto nearby surfaces.

Humidity plays a major role in this process. High humidity means more water vapor floats in the air. When night cooling begins, that vapor turns into liquid far more quickly. Grass, pitch edges, and boundary areas cool first, which explains why moisture shows up on the outfield before it becomes obvious elsewhere.

Timing also matters. Dew rarely appears early in the match. It builds gradually after sunset and often reaches peak levels late in the second innings. That delay explains why conditions can feel fair at the start and completely different by the final overs.

Understanding Condensation and Dew Point

‌The idea of dew point explains why moisture suddenly appears on a cricket ground after sunset. Air always carries some amount of water vapor, even when it feels dry. As long as the air stays warm enough, that vapor remains invisible. Problems start when the temperature drops.

Dew point is the exact temperature at which air can no longer hold all that moisture. Once the air cools to that level, excess water turns into liquid. Those tiny droplets settle on the coldest surfaces first, which usually means outfield grass, pitch edges, and even the ball.

Humidity controls how soon this happens. Higher humidity means more water already sits in the air, so the dew point rises. In such conditions, only a small temperature drop is enough to trigger condensation. That explains why some nights feel dry early on, then suddenly turn wet, leaving a slick outfield that changes how the game plays.

Why is Dew Common in Subcontinental Conditions?

Dew appears far more often in subcontinental regions because of how the climate behaves after sunset. Countries like India, Sri Lanka, and the UAE experience hot days followed by noticeably cooler evenings, especially during winter matches. That sharp temperature drop creates the perfect setup for moisture to settle on the grass once the sun goes down.

Humidity adds another layer to the problem. Air in these regions usually holds a high level of moisture, even on clear nights. When evening temperatures fall, condensation begins quickly and spreads across the outfield. As a result, a day night match in these locations can feel balanced early on and completely different later.

Because of this pattern, the toss becomes extremely important. Teams know that batting second often comes with easier conditions, while the side bowling late must deal with a wet ball and a slippery field. In subcontinental cricket, dew does not arrive by chance. It follows the climate closely and often decides how a match unfolds.

The Nightmare for Bowlers: How Dew Affects the Ball

‌Dew creates immediate problems for bowlers once moisture settles on the field. A wet ball becomes hard to control, slips easily from the hand, and refuses to behave as expected after pitching. Accuracy drops, confidence fades, and even experienced bowlers struggle to repeat their usual lines.

The Struggle with Gripping the Ball

Once dew settles in, gripping the ball becomes a serious challenge. Moisture spreads across the surface, and the seam loses its sharp feel, which weakens control at release (gripping the ball). The ball can slip out of the hand unexpectedly, almost like holding a bar of soap, and even slight movement errors become costly.

As grip fades, control over line and length disappears. Deliveries drift too full, turning into full toss, or sail outside the batter’s reach as wides. Bowlers often try to adjust their fingers or slow their action, but that rarely solves the issue. Among all problems caused by dew, loss of grip remains the main bowling difficulty and affects every delivery type.

Spinners vs. Pacers in Dew

Dew affects all bowlers, but spinners suffer far more than anyone else. Spin bowling depends on strong finger or wrist action, and moisture removes that control almost completely. When water fills the seam, the ball refuses to rotate properly, so the turn disappears. Batters can step forward with confidence, knowing the ball will not grip the surface.

Pacers face problems as well, though of a different kind. A wet ball makes seam movement unreliable, and swing fades quickly once moisture sets in. Fast bowlers can still rely on pace, but accuracy drops, and variation becomes harder to control late in the innings.

Because of these differences, teams often avoid spin bowling late in dewy matches and rely more on pace, even if conditions normally favor spin earlier in the game.

Bowling Adjustments: Cross-Seam and Yorkes

When dew settles in, bowlers must adjust quickly. One common option is a cross-seam delivery. Holding the ball across the seam reduces slipping at release and helps the ball bite the surface slightly instead of skidding straight on. Movement stays limited, but control improves compared to a normal seam position.

Bowlers also shift toward yorkers and avoid complex variations. Straight, full deliveries reduce scoring options and limit the need for sharp grip changes. The margin for error stays small, since a missed yorker turns into a full toss, but under wet conditions, controlled basics usually work better than risky changes.

The Batting Paradise: Why Chasers Love Dew

Dew often turns the second innings into a far easier task for batters. Once moisture settles on the field, conditions shift away from balance and start favoring the chasing side. Bowling becomes harder, fielding loses sharpness, and scoring feels less demanding. That change explains why batting second often brings a clear second innings advantage in night matches.

The Skidding Ball Effect

When dew settles on the field, the ball behaves in a very different way after pitching. Instead of gripping the surface or losing pace, it skids straight onto the bat. The wet grass and damp pitch reduce friction, so the ball stays low and travels faster than expected.

For batters, that change brings comfort. Bounce becomes easier to judge, and unexpected movement almost disappears. Shots feel cleaner, timing improves, and confidence grows quickly. This effect explains how does dew affect cricket so strongly in night matches, since bowlers lose variation while batters gain predictability.

Wet Outfield and Lightning Fast Boundaries

A damp outfield changes scoring patterns almost immediately. Moist grass reduces friction, so the ball slides across the surface instead of slowing down. Shots played along the ground reach the boundary rope much faster than they would on a dry field, even when they are not struck with full power.

Fielders face extra difficulty under these conditions. The ball feels slick during pickup, and stopping it cleanly takes more effort. Small misjudgments turn into extra runs, which adds pressure on the bowling side and makes defending totals far more difficult late in the game.

The Toss Decision: Win Toss, Bowl First?

Dew strongly influences how captains think before the first ball is bowled. The toss stops being a formality and turns into a strategic moment that can shape the entire match. Understanding the dew meaning in cricket helps explain why one decision at the start often carries more weight in night games than pitch reports or team balance.

The "Bowl First" Strategy

In evening matches, one idea dominates the captain's thinking. If dew is expected, the preferred option is almost always to bowl first. The logic stays practical. Bowling with a dry ball in the first innings gives better control, a cleaner grip, and sharper fielding. Later, batting second becomes far more comfortable when the opposition must defend a total with a wet ball and slippery outfield.

Teams that bat first under dry conditions often find their score looking competitive, only to watch it chased with ease once moisture settles. Because of that pattern, captains rarely hesitate when dew forecasts look strong.

Assessing the Dew Factor Before the Match

Teams do not rely on guesswork alone. Captains and support staff study weather reports, humidity levels, and temperature trends. Ground history also matters. Some stadiums attract heavy dew almost every night, while others show more variation.

Timing plays a key role as well. Dew can arrive early, late, or sometimes barely at all. A misread can flip expectations quickly. When forecasts mislead, or conditions change faster than expected, even a well-planned toss decision can backfire and cost the match.

Counter-Measures: How Teams Fight the Dew

Dew cannot be removed completely, but teams try to limit its impact as much as possible. Players and ground staff work together to reduce slipping, improve safety, and keep the ball playable. These methods do not eliminate moisture, but they help restore some control during critical phases of the match.

Before listing the tools, it’s important to note that most actions focus on safety and basic ball handling rather than restoring ideal conditions.

Towels, Sawdust, and Ball Changes

Several practical tools come into play once the field turns damp:

  • Towels stay in constant use. Bowlers wipe the ball before every run-up, hoping to restore some grip for the next delivery.
  • Ball changes may get requested if the ball becomes excessively wet and heavy, although umpires approve such requests only under specific conditions.
  • Sawdust appears near the popping crease to absorb moisture. This step helps bowlers avoid slipping during delivery stride, which reduces injury risk.

The Role of Ground Staff and Super Soppers

Ground staff play a key role during breaks in play. During drinks breaks or short stoppages, staff rush onto the field to drag ropes across the grass, pushing moisture away from key areas. In heavier conditions, machines known as super soppers collect surface water, especially near the square and boundary edges.

These efforts focus on reducing slipperiness rather than drying the field completely.

Anti-Dew Sprays (ASPA)

Some venues rely on modern solutions. Anti-dew sprays such as ASPA-80 get applied to the outfield before matches, especially in leagues like the IPL. These chemicals reduce surface tension, which slows down condensation. Results vary by climate, but the method helps delay moisture buildup and gives bowlers a slightly longer window of control.

Famous Matches Decided by the Dew Factor

Dew has shaped some memorable games over the years, especially in night fixtures where moisture settles late and changes how the ball behaves. In a few contests, conditions made it harder for bowlers and easier for batters, which played a key role in the outcome.

India vs Pakistan (T20 World Cup 2016)

One of the most talked-about clashes between India and Pakistan took place at Eden Gardens in Kolkata during the 2016 ICC World Twenty20. Pakistan put up a modest total of 118 for 5 in their 18 overs in an evening match. India chased the target down comfortably in 15.5 overs, winning by six wickets. While several factors influenced the result, a wet outfield and late-evening moisture made bowling harder and run-chasing easier as the game progressed. Bowlers found grip difficult, and the ball skidded onto the bat, helping India complete the pursuit smoothly.

England vs West Indies (Champions Trophy 2004)

Another thrilling example came in the final of the 2004 ICC Champions Trophy at The Oval in London. England batted first and set a target of 218 runs. During the chase, the West Indies lineup found itself under pressure but managed a remarkable comeback, finishing on 218/8 and winning by two wickets. Many observers noted that changing conditions toward the evening, including a damp surface and heavy outfield, made bowling and fielding more difficult, especially late in the innings. Those conditions helped lower the barrier for the West Indies batters as they edged toward victory in a tight fashion.

Why do spinners struggle with dew?

Spin bowling relies on strong finger or wrist contact with the ball. Dew turns the surface slippery, so the ball refuses to grip and loses turn. Without rotation, spinners become far less effective.

Does dew help batting or bowling?

Dew clearly favors batting. The ball skids on to the bat, bounce the stays even, and fielding becomes harder. That balance explains the dew meaning in cricket as a condition that tilts play away from bowlers late in matches.

What is an anti-dew spray?

An anti-dew spray is a chemical solution, often silicone based, applied to the outfield before play. It reduces surface moisture and slows condensation, though it cannot stop dew completely.

Does dew affect Test cricket?

Test matches feel less impact since most play happens during daylight. Dew can still influence early morning sessions or day-night Tests with the pink ball, where moisture appears under lights.
